After a 30-hour manhunt, the FBI has arrested the man accused of assassinating American conservative political activist Charlie Kirk. Investigators also provided details of his capture and possible motive. Twenty-two-year-old Tyler Robinson of Utah was taken into custody last night. He’s expected to be charged with aggravated murder and weapons offences. Police said that family and friends had told them that Robinson had recently become more political and had expressed anger about Kirk and his beliefs. Jackson Proskow reports.
